Essential Duties and Responsibilities:

  • Gain an understanding of equipment teams operational tasks including equipment preparation, field layout and cleanup for home and away matches.
  • Acquire skills in special assignments including but not limited to inventory/warehouse management, product forecasting and data analysis.
  • Learn thermal label making and heat press applications.
  • Gain experience in prepping and maintain organized, clean equipment and boot rooms.
  • Support in logistics of any practice and game day preparation and execution needs such as logging, notifying, or addressing player or staff requests for equipment, supplies, or facility needs/issues.
  • Assist staff with various administrative tasks such as inventory, storage, and distribution.
  • Gain experience in building soccer goals, shelving units, replacing nets, and any other duties that are deemed necessary within the basic guidelines of being an Equipment Manager.
  • Other duties as assigned.
